Where is the Bluetooth Switch in the Envision?

1 Answers
JadeDella
07/29/25 4:54pm
Envision's Bluetooth switch is located in the vehicle's central control screen. Pairing Bluetooth devices: Before using the car's Bluetooth phone, you need to pair your Bluetooth phone with the dedicated device. Activating Bluetooth function: Open the phone's settings menu; turn on the phone's Bluetooth communication settings to activate the Bluetooth function. Finding devices: Locate your phone's Bluetooth device name, then select the device name to connect (within a range of 10 meters). Completing the connection: Enter the dedicated device's passcode to complete the connection. If your Bluetooth phone is already in the Bluetooth device list, you can directly select your Bluetooth phone from the list and click "Connect" to complete the Bluetooth connection.

What is the fuel consumption of the VV7?

WEY-VV7's official MIIT comprehensive fuel consumption is 7.7L/100km, but this is only for reference and not an absolute parameter, as fuel consumption can be affected by various factors such as road conditions, driving habits, and oil quality. Relevant information about fuel consumption is as follows: 1. Introduction: Fuel consumption generally refers to constant-speed fuel consumption, which is the vehicle's fuel consumption per 100 kilometers obtained in the constant-speed driving fuel consumption test specified by national standards for certain types of vehicles. 2. Testing Methods: The test can be conducted on the road or on a chassis dynamometer, and the fuel consumption per 100 kilometers is then calculated using the 'flow meter method' or 'carbon balance method'.

How Long Does It Take from Ordering to Receiving a Car?

It generally takes 20-30 days from ordering to receiving a car, depending on regional differences. Here are some considerations when buying a car: 1. Determine the budget: First, set your budget range and reasonably estimate your financial capacity. Avoid blindly choosing high-priced cars that exceed your financial means. 2. Inspection upon delivery: When picking up the car, pay attention to the body gaps and paintwork. Check the door gaps and the gaps between the front and rear bumpers. Open the doors to observe if there is any color difference between the interior and exterior paint. Inside the car, check the odometer reading, whether the seat protective covers and the plastic sheets on the dashboard are intact, and if there are any stains on the seats or dashboard.

What is the difference between the standard Panamera and the Panamera 4?

The differences are not significant, with variations in the shape of the exhaust tailpipes, different body lengths, and the Panamera 4 having an 'S' missing from the rear lettering. Porsche Panamera: A model series under the German Porsche company, launched and sold in 2009. The car features smooth and rounded body lines without any sharp edges, showcasing a more mature Porsche design style. Porsche Panamera Design: It adopts a four-door design, with a large air intake on each side of the front face, crossed by horizontal strip-style fog lights, creating a unique shape. The side profile is treated with simple and soft lines, exuding both elegance and dynamism. The massive five-spoke wheel hubs paired with black brake calipers hint at its impressive sports potential.

What is the connection method of a five-pin relay?

Five-pin relay connection method involves two coils, one common terminal of the contact, one normally open contact, and one normally closed contact. The coil connects to the control voltage. When energized, the relay pulls in, the normally open contact closes, and the normally closed contact opens. Below is relevant information about relays: 1. Composition: Automotive relays consist of a magnetic circuit system, contact system, and reset mechanism. The magnetic circuit system comprises components like the iron core, yoke, armature, and coil. The contact system includes parts such as static reed, moving reed, and contact base. The reset mechanism consists of reset reeds or tension springs. 2. Definition: A relay is an automatic control device where the output undergoes abrupt changes when the input (electrical, magnetic, acoustic, optical, or thermal) reaches a certain threshold value.

Which brand is Lifan Auto?

Lifan Auto does not belong to any other brand, as Lifan Auto itself is a brand. Lifan Auto is an independent Chinese automobile brand and one of China's largest private enterprises. Lifan Auto was established in 1992 and belongs to Lifan Industry (Group) Co., Ltd., which in turn is a subsidiary of Chongqing Lifan Holdings Co., Ltd. Taking the Lifan X80 as an example: 1. Dimensions: The Lifan X80 is positioned as a mid-size SUV. In terms of body size, its length, width, and height are 4820x1934x1760 mm, and it comes with 7 seats. 2. Powertrain: The entire lineup is equipped with a 2.0-liter inline 4-cylinder turbocharged engine, paired with either a 6-speed manual or 6-speed automatic transmission. It delivers a maximum power of 141 KW and a maximum torque of 286 N·m.

What are the common problems with the clutch?

Here are the common issues related to clutch failure: 1. Clutch Slippage: The main symptom of clutch slippage is that the vehicle's speed does not increase with the engine RPM during acceleration, resulting in insufficient power and difficulty climbing slopes. The causes include insufficient or no free travel of the clutch pedal; severe wear or partial contact of the clutch disc; oil contamination on the clutch disc; burning or warping of the clutch pressure plate or clutch disc; uneven or broken pressure springs; or a stuck release sleeve that fails to return. 2. Clutch Not Disengaging or Incomplete Disengagement: The symptom of a clutch not disengaging is that the clutch disc does not separate from the pressure plate, making gear shifting difficult and causing gear grinding noises. This is mainly due to excessive free travel of the clutch pedal, bonding of the clutch disc; uneven height of the release levers; excessive thickness of the clutch disc or significant surface runout; or deformation of the pressure plate and flywheel.
